This succotash recipe is a classic American dish that combines corn and lima beans with a variety of vegetables for a flavorful and colorful side dish. With the addition of bacon and herbs, this succotash has a savory twist that makes it even more delicious.

Ingredients

  • 2 cups corn kernels
  • 1 cup lima beans
  • 1/2 cup red bell pepper, diced
  • 1/2 cup yellow bell pepper, diced
  • 1/2 cup onion, diced
  • 4 slices bacon,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ley, chopped
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Directions

  1. In a large skillet, cook the chopped bacon over medium heat until crispy. Remove the bacon from the skillet and set aside.
  2. In the same skillet, sauté the onion, red bell pepper, yellow bell pepper, and garlic until they are softened.
  3. Add the corn kernels and lima beans to the skillet and cook for an additional 5-7 minutes, stirring occasionally.
  4. Stir in the cooked bacon and fresh parsley, and season with salt and pepper to taste.
  5. Serve the succotash warm as a side dish or enjoy it as a main course.
  6. Enjoy your flavorful and colorful succotash!

Interesting Facts

  • Succotash is a traditional Native American dish that has been enjoyed for centuries.
  • The word 'succotash' comes from the Narragansett word 'msickquatash,' which means 'boiled corn kernels.'
  • Succotash is a versatile dish that can be customized with a variety of vegetables and seasonings.
